## TICKET-4417: Undo/redo history vault locked

The Sketchloom undo stack is persisted in an encrypted vault, and it's currently locked after three failed writes. New team members: don't clear the vault — users lose redo history. Unlock it instead with the recovery passphrase that follows below.

strongbox words: druvan-lamys-eliius-jorax-istox-soreth-ulays-gilix-ralix-oliiel-norwyn-casvan-praius

Hey — handing over the Fennwick broker upgrade before I'm out. We're mid-migration from 3.x to 4.x on the Duskhollow cluster; staging is done, prod is half rolled. Watch the consumer lag on the billing topics — it spikes for ~10 minutes after each node upgrade, then settles. Don't bump the protocol version until every node is on 4.x, or old consumers will choke. The full rollout plan, rollback steps, and my notes are on the page below.

operations page: https://confluence.lumicsys.internal/projects/display/projects/display

## Tuning the Graph Visualizer

The Brambleworks dependency viewer lays out nodes with a force simulation. Large graphs (over ~5k edges) get sluggish unless you lower the iteration count and raise the repulsion cutoff. Don't touch the collision radius unless labels overlap badly. Defaults live in one place so adjustments stay reviewable. The current constants are as follows.

tuning constants:
THRESHOLDS = {
    "kelix": 280,
    "druvan": 756,
    "oliael": 399,
}